校园春色亚洲色图_亚洲视频分类_中文字幕精品一区二区精品_麻豆一区区三区四区产品精品蜜桃

主頁 > 網站建設 > 建站知識 > DEDECMS中對發(fā)布人的修改

DEDECMS中對發(fā)布人的修改

POST TIME:2017-10-27 22:05

需求分析:因為我們的網站(oemay女人妝)中的新聞基本都是采集的,但是因為采集的都是發(fā)布人都是同一人,為了能更好的統計編輯工作業(yè)績,希望在采編進行審核和二次編輯并發(fā)布的時候,將發(fā)布人替換成為采編的信息。

簡單的說,就是希望實現誰審核,發(fā)布人就是誰的效果。

實現問題的關鍵:
1、在DEDE的數據庫中的文檔主表為dede_archives,其中mid字段為發(fā)布人字段,類型為mediumint(8)
2、DEDE的文章列表中審核、生成、推薦等操作的相關文件dede/archives_do.php
3、類userlogin中的getUserID方法可以獲取當前編輯的ID號

修改方法存檔:
找到dede/archives_do.php的225行,在下方找到:


  1. $maintable = ( trim($row['maintable'])=='' ? '2ky_archives' : trim($row['maintable']) ); 
  2. if($dsql->ExecuteNoneQuery("Update `2ky_arctiny` set arcrank='0' where id='$aid' ")) { 
  3. $dsql->ExecuteNoneQuery("Update `2ky_taglist` set arcrank='0' where aid='$aid' "); 
  4. if($row['issystem']==-1) { 
  5. $dsql->ExecuteNoneQuery("Update `".trim($row['addtable'])."` set arcrank='0' where aid='$aid' "); 
  6. else { 
  7. $dsql->ExecuteNoneQuery("Update `$maintable` set arcrank='0', dutyadmin='".$cuserLogin->getUserID()."' where id='$aid' "); 
  8. $pageurl = MakeArt($aid,false); 

 修改為:


  1. $maintable = ( trim($row['maintable'])=='' ? '2ky_archives' : trim($row['maintable']) ); 
  2. $dsql->ExecuteNoneQuery("Update `2ky_arctiny` set arcrank='0', mid=".$cuserLogin->getUserID()." where id='$aid' "); 
  3. if($row['issystem']==-1) { 
  4.     $dsql->ExecuteNoneQuery("Update `".trim($row['addtable'])."` set arcrank='0', mid=".$cuserLogin->getUserID()." where aid='$aid' "); 
  5. else  { 
  6.     $dsql->ExecuteNoneQuery("Update `$maintable` set arcrank='0', dutyadmin='".$cuserLogin->getUserID()."', mid=".$cuserLogin->getUserID()." where id='$aid' "); 
  7. }


收縮
  • 微信客服
  • 微信二維碼
  • 電話咨詢

  • 400-1100-266
主站蜘蛛池模板: 岳阳县| 莱州市| 罗定市| 华容县| 长阳| 和平区| 双城市| 乌什县| 钟山县| 阿荣旗| 七台河市| 东莞市| 民权县| 南宫市| 德清县| 罗田县| 鹤壁市| 马龙县| 阿克陶县| 沙雅县| 萨嘎县| 洪湖市| 竹溪县| 姜堰市| 江口县| 广州市| 沛县| 镇平县| 五家渠市| 永昌县| 古交市| 财经| 昭觉县| 行唐县| 彭水| 重庆市| 鄂托克前旗| 海丰县| 汝阳县| 贞丰县| 金溪县|